Night-Shift Access — Reception Briefing (Hollowgate Systems)

Between 22:00 and 06:00, members of the Lumera support team may arrive at the Kestrel Wing entrance. Please verify each person against the rota printed by the shift lead, Maren Osk, before granting entry. Do not rely on verbal confirmation alone; check the photo on their staff card carefully. Once identity is confirmed, log the arrival time in the night register. The door-pass code for the Kestrel Wing is shown below.

turnstile pass: bdg-YEOZLM-79341408

## Building Access — Spares Room (Hullbrook Annex)

Contractors: the spare hardware room is down the east corridor on the ground floor, third door on the left. Sign in at the front desk first and grab a visitor lanyard. Anything you take out, jot it in the blue logbook — yes, even the little stuff. The door self-locks, so don't wedge it. To get in, punch in the code below.

staff pass of hagug-taguf = bdg-HJ-9

# Search relevance tuning notes for the Querra ranking service at Veldane Labs.
# These weights control synonym expansion and recency decay; the values here were
# validated against the Q3 judgment set by the relevance guild. Please note for
# security review: none of the tuning parameters above are sensitive, and all
# reads are audited through the Querra config proxy. The ranking API, however,
# authenticates against the scoring backend, and that credential is set on the next line.

vault entry, hafog-bahof: COURIER_KEY5=0000b

Quick heads-up on Pinwheel UI versioning: we cut a minor release every sprint, and anything touching component props needs a changeset file in the PR. No changeset, no merge — the bot will nag you. Majors are rare and go through the design council first. The full policy, with examples of what counts as breaking, lives on the internal page below.

wiki page, bahip-yahip: https://grafana.qirvanlabs.corp/browse/display/projects/cc3a1b9dbfc9